The last but not least part of Shopping Cart Plugins for WordPress is all about adding Widgets to your Sidebar, or snippits of code to your blog pages or posts. The end result is still a way for you to sell your products, but not as a full BlogShop:

Widget Based Shopping Cart Plugins

QuickShop

Author Description:

“QuickShop supports any WordPress that has the Sidebar Widgets installed, really. It adds a SideBar widget that shows the user what they currently have in the cart and allows them to remove the items, not to mention a TinyMCE button to easily allow you to add products to your posts/pages.”

Features:

  • Inventory listing tied in to TinyMCE
  • Form method automatically included. No need for CFormsII or WP-GBCF anymore!
  • Full range of formatting for widget layout in Admin -> Options -> Quickshop
  • Widget
  • Checkout page
  • Ability to create different product options in a drop-down
  • Home Page

     

    Copy&Paste Shopping Cart Plugins

    WordPress Simple Paypal Shopping Cart

    Author Description:

    “WordPress Simple Paypal Shopping Cart allows you to add an ‘Add to Cart’ button on any posts or pages. It also allows you to add/display the shopping cart on any post or page or sidebar easily. The shopping cart shows the user what they currently have in the cart and allows them to remove the items. It can be easily integrated with the NextGen Photo Gallery plugin too.”

    Home Page

      

    Ecwid Plugin

    Author Description:

    “Ecwid is free full-fledged shopping cart that can be easily add to any blog. It offers the performance and flexibility you need, with none of the hassles you don’t.”

    Features:

  • It’s SaaS
  • It’s free
  • It takes minutes to add to your site
  • It supports drag-and-drop
  • It has AJAX everywhere
  • Upgrades are seamless
  • It requires little to no technical support

    The SimpleAAWS

    Author Description:

    “The SimpleAAWS framework makes it very simple to integrate the Amazon Associates Webservice (AAWS) into your PHP-Site. You can build a complete online shop with all Amazon articles, a shopping cart, product details, customer reviews etc. and of course you can earn money using the Amazon Assiciates Program. It is an official Amazon Webservices Solution.

    Features:

  • extrem simple integration into your website or PHP application, just about 10 lines of code are needed
  • works with Amazon US, UK, DE, CA, FR and JP
  • multi language support – languages are extendable
  • changing the layout with PHP templates

    Wishads Cafepress Store Plugin

    Author Description:

    “This plugin replicates a cafepress store section. Enter a full section url in the shortcode and let it do the rest. Fully CSS’d and able to display normal, CP affiliate or Commission Juntion affiliate links.”

    Features:

  • No REV SHARE. All commissions are yours. 
  • Option to use the Commission Junction-styled links or CafePress-styled links
  • Fields for your Commission Junction PID, SID and XID information
  • Display is fully customizeable with CSS

    FatFreeCart Plugin

    Author Description:

    “FatFreeCart Plugin allows you to add “Add to Cart” and “View Cart” buttons on your blog posts so that you can sell your products straight through your blog post. The shopping cart plugin is designed to work within your WordPress post editor. With FatFreeCart you can create your own e-commerce store. FatFreeCart plugin has all the features of FatFreeCart such as easy integration with PayPal and Google Checkout, product variations, Shipping handling, and Sales Tax.”

    Home Page

     

    MiniCart

    Author Description:

    “MiniCart will implement a mini-shopping-cart. The users will be able to buy one item at a time. You can embed the items into posts. This can also be used as a donation plugin.”

    Recession’s Effects on Your Business and How to Control them

    The impact of recession can be very damaging not only to households but to businesses as well. Learn about these effects of recession and prevent your business from succumbing into its deadly claws.

    1. Customer scarcity

    When you have too few customers, consequently, your income suffers as well. The rising prices make customers too picky or less interested in giving you business. Existing customers may also be re-assessing their spending, which results in fewer orders for you. So what do you do?

    How about changing your customer acquisition techniques? Have you tried online marketing? This may not be suitable to all businesses but there’s no harm in considering it. Online marketing has many forms and doing your assignment will prove to be helpful in determining which technique will benefit most your business.

    2. Ridiculously high credit card debt

    Inflation is likely to happen during inflation, which means your expenses can be higher than normal. If you have been relying on your credit card for payments, you now need to monitor your spending really closely. This is because losing track of your expenses can surprise you one day when you no longer have enough funds to pay off all your debt. You do not want to have problem with your credit card because a bad rating will not be of great help when you are trying to obtain approval for loans.

    3. Increase in cost of utilities

    The rising price of food, electricity and gas can put a big dent to your business. This can be especially true if you run your business form a physical location. Increase in monthly bills means lower income. So how do you resolve this?

    There are so many ways to save money on utilities.

     One is to cut back on non-essentials. It the weather does not need for a full blast AC unit turned on, turn it off. If you can turn off the lights more often without making the business operations suffer, then do so.

    If you can use less expensive packaging methods or materials, please do take advantage of cheaper alternatives.

    Re-assess all the nooks of your business. Take a harder look to your books to get deductions. Lessen expenses in every way possible.

    Make the most out of technology. If you can automate parts of your business, do so. You can also hire contract workers such as virtual assistants to help you be more productive and to allow time for you to brainstorm on how to improve your business.

    4. Funds gone kapoot

    If you started your business using a loan, you might find yourself out of savings to fall back on if you need funds to survive the recession. To control this, have a suitable savings plan, wherein you can put in some of your income. This allows you to have a backup plan whenever the current downturn happens.

    5. Low staff morale.

    Slow periods mean sadder employees. Why not add incentives and create contests to boost the morale of your sales team? This is the best time to get your creative juices flowing to help motivate your employees. Having motivated employees means increased sales. So, don’t be too stingy with incentives and praises.
